Seite 1 von 3

Wie kann ich in die Influx Datenbank schauen?

Verfasst: Sa 21. Mär 2020, 16:09
von Ulrich
Auf dem Raspberry strg + alt + F1 drücken oder sich mit PUTTY und den Zugangsdaten Benutzer: pi Kennwort: solaranzeige einloggen.

Image1.jpg

Auf der Console dann "influx -precision rfc3339" eingeben.

Image2.jpg

Die Datenbank die man benutzen will aufrufen mit "use solaranzeige" In diesem Fall die Datenbank solaranzeige.

Image3.jpg

Jetzt die letzten eingetragenen Daten aufrufen mit: "select Spannung,Strom from PV order by time desc limit 5"

Image4.jpg


Was bedeutet das?
"select Spannung,Strom from PV" oder auch "select * from PV" heißt, man möchte die Spalte Spannung und Strom oder * = alle Spalten vom Measurement PV aufgelistet bekommen.

"order by time desc" heißt die Ausgabe soll sortiert werden. Der letzte Eintrag soll ganz oben als erstes stehen.

"limit 5" heißt es sollen nur die ersten 5 Zeilen angezeigt werden.

Rot unterstrichen ist die Zeit des letzten Eintrages in der Datenbank, der vom Gerät übertragen wurde.


Möchte man die Influx Datenbank wieder verlassen, dann "quit" eingeben.

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Mo 14. Jun 2021, 18:38
von carwendel
Hallo,
Influx macht mich neugierig! Kennt ihr eine Liste der Befehle? Reicht SQL?
Danke!
Georg

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Di 15. Jun 2021, 08:14
von solarfanenrico
Hallo Georg,
sql-Grundkenntnisse sind zwar von Vorteil, man kommt damit bei Influx selbst nicht weit. Man kann durch diese Vorkenntnisse nur die Richtung bestimmen.
Ich habe auch noch keine deutsche Documentation dazu gefunden.
Für die Nutzung in der Solaranzeige, genügt es meistens, wenn man sich innerhalb der Konsole des RPi mit dem Befehl influx das Programm startet
show databases zeigt die Datenbanken
use DB-Name verbindet man sich mit einer DB
show Measurements zeigt vorhandene Measuremts

usw.
in den Docs von InfluxDB findet man die Einzelheiten

Bei SQL hat man da eher eine größere Datenbank mit mehrere Tabellen

Bei Influx sind diese Tabellen bereits die Datenbanken und, die Measurements die Spalten aus den Tabellen von SQL.

Dieses Umdenken muß man immer vor Augen haben.

Enrico

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Di 15. Jun 2021, 09:22
von Yoda68
Hallo Georg,

das was ich deutsch gefunden habe ist eine kleine Einführung in influxdb.

https://programm.froscon.de/2020/system ... fluxdb.pdf

sonnige Grüße
Yoda68

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Mi 31. Aug 2022, 00:32
von damianator
Für alle Windows Nutzer die mal in die InfluxDB rein schauen wollen kann ich nur das "InfluxDB-Studio" empfehlen.

ist hier zu finden:
https://github.com/CymaticLabs/InfluxDB ... stallation

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Mi 31. Aug 2022, 07:51
von TeamO
Da man InfluxDB-Studio erst kompilieren muss um es nutzen zu können hier mal das Programm fertig in einer Zip
https://rapidgator.net/file/d1b4cf839a6 ... o.zip.html

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Mi 31. Aug 2022, 09:15
von damianator
Ich musste nichts kompilieren.
Unter den weiterführenden Link ist auch eine Zip, bei der nach dem entpacken direkt das Programm gestartet werden kann.
Ich den oberen Link habe ich wegen der Programm Beschreibung angegeben.

Hier der direkte Download Link.
https://github.com/CymaticLabs/InfluxDB ... -0.1.0.zip

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Do 1. Sep 2022, 14:48
von Snoopy
Ich habe das mit dem Toll zwar geschafft mich anzumelden, aber ich muss 2 Tage in der Datenbank löschen und das hat nicht funktioniert. Wie kann ich 2 Tage löschen 03.08.2022 und den 18.08.2022 oder ändern?

Grüße

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Do 1. Sep 2022, 15:22
von TeamO
Mit dem Tool kannst Du nur die Datenbank lesen. Änderungen können damit nicht gemacht werden.

Re: Wie kann ich in die Influx Datenbank schauen?

Verfasst: Fr 30. Sep 2022, 22:15
von Gerd
Wie schon geschrieben, Daten kannst du nicht löschen

Es besteht aber mit Influx Boardmitteln , die Möglichkeit die Daten in Blöcken zu kopieren
Somit könntest du die Daten bis zu dem zu löschenden Tag weg kopieren.
Und alle Daten nach diesem Tag dann ebenfalls kopieren
Im Nachgang kannst du diese Daten als neue DB nutzen